Dishonored Developer Doc Explores The Concept Of Immersion
When it comes to a game like Dishonored, the necessity of full immersion is obvious.
In a first-person adventure with multiple gameplay mechanics, the action will demand your attention. But the environment and futuristic steam punk-ish backdrop will handle the heavy lifting when it comes to immersion.
Bethesda and developer Arkane Studios continue to release new media for their promising upcoming title, Dishonored. The latest is another developer documentary; this one is fittingly entitled Immersion, and visual design director Viktor Antonov starts by saying he had to create very realistic things that don't actually exist in reality. Other designers step in and talk, too; you gotta check it out if you're interested in Dishonored, which hits on October 9.
